Movie fans in Lebanon will finally be able to watch Barbie at cinemas on Thursday after an attempted ban was finally quashed. Following a request from Interior Minister Bassam Mawlawi, the General Security’s censorship committee reviewed the film and decided on Friday to allow its screening for viewers aged 13 and above. “The committee responsible for reviewing cinema films, which comprises representatives from Public Security and the Ministry of Economy, watched the movie ‘Barbie’ on Friday morning and found no scenes or reasons to prevent its screening,” said the Lebanese MTV channel.
